1998 Chrysler Grand Voyager vs. 1994 Mazda 626
To start off, 1998 Chrysler Grand Voyager is newer by 4 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1994 Mazda 626.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1994 Mazda 626 would be higher. At 2,428 cc (4 cylinders), 1998 Chrysler Grand Voyager is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1998 Chrysler Grand Voyager (148 HP @ 5200 RPM) has 30 more horse power than 1994 Mazda 626. (118 HP @ 5500 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 1998 Chrysler Grand Voyager should accelerate faster than 1994 Mazda 626.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1998 Chrysler Grand Voyager weights approximately 493 kg more than 1994 Mazda 626.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.
Let's talk about torque, 1998 Chrysler Grand Voyager (227 Nm @ 3900 RPM) has 57 more torque (in Nm) than 1994 Mazda 626. (170 Nm @ 4500 RPM). This means 1998 Chrysler Grand Voyager will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1994 Mazda 626.
